Photography Workshop

Zambezi River Valley, Zimbabwe

Chikwenya is in the heart of the Zambezi River Valley, bordered to the West by Mana Pools National Park and the Zimbabwe National Parks Sapi Safari Areato the East.

This Workshop gives you the opportunity to take photos from a boat which allows you to get closer to the wildlife and gives your photographs a whole new dimension! The workshop is relaxed and caters for the expert photographer as well as complete beginners.

You will be hosted by experienced guides who are also photographers, this means that not only will they share all they know about photography but they will also be able to teach you about wildlife, how to predict their movements and take the best shot possible.

The lodge has been designed to compliment its wild surroundings. There are eight private accommodation lodges, each with en-suite bathroom, dressing room, outside shower and colonial bath. All rooms have both air conditioning and overhead fans. Each room has been built on a teak platform with a private deck from which to relax and enjoy the stunning views of the Zambezi River Valley.

Rates: Sharing $3220.00 and $3710.00 single supplement. This rate includes the photography workshop, accommodation, all meals, tea, coffee and bottled water, charter flight from Harare to Chikwenya return, all parks fees, fishing fees, boat fees and 2% government levy. It does NOT include your flight to Harare or your drinks. These will be for your own account.
